Grant Info for Strasbourg

Data compiled: February 2026

MaPrimeRénov'

France's main home renovation grant program provides up to €10,000 for solar installations depending on system size and household income. The grant combines solar with comprehensive energy efficiency upgrades. Eligibility is based on income levels, with higher subsidies for lower-income households to promote energy transition accessibility.

Zero-Interest Eco-Loan (Éco-PTZ)

Homeowners can access interest-free loans up to €50,000 for renewable energy installations including solar PV. The loan term extends up to 20 years with no interest charges, making solar investment more accessible. Solar installations can be combined with other energy efficiency improvements in a single loan.

Solar Feed-in Tariffs

France guarantees 20-year purchase agreements for solar electricity at fixed rates. Tariffs vary by system size and installation type, with residential systems receiving favorable rates. Self-consumption models with surplus sell-back are increasingly popular, offering flexibility in how you use and monetize your solar production.

Local Financing Info for Strasbourg

Local Financing Options

In Strasbourg, begin with your mairie or local renovation advisory network to identify approved pathways. French lenders often provide rénovation énergétique products that can include PV and related electrical work.

National Financing Programs

National support (for example via France Rénov’ channels) may be combined with financing where eligibility allows. Confirm documentation requirements early to avoid delays in disbursement.

Before You Apply

Prepare your latest electricity bills, roof information, and at least two installer proposals. Confirm whether the finance package includes batteries, electrical upgrades, and grid-connection costs, and ask how grants/rebates are applied in your cash-flow timeline.
